Quote:
Originally Posted by Vicky. View Post
Because thats how it works..

If it was vote to save, more up would mean they were safer. With vote to evict, the more controversial housemates are always in danger with loads of housemates up. Which is how Nikki ended up getting evicted in bb7. She had a lot of fans, but a lot of people who didnt like her (much like gina and dexter). Had that week been a head to head, or even 3 way, no way would she have gone.
Yeah this is exactly right; votes get diluted when there are more people up in a vote to evict so the controversial housemates end up being evicted with a lower overall percentage than anyone being evicted in a head to head, for the most part. If it was a head to head then the fans of a controversial housemate would vote like mad for the other person to be evicted; but if it's a three way then fans of the controversial housemate have to divide their votes to evict between two people or hope that they all focus on one particular housemate... and unless every voting fan of the controversial housemate is willing to spend more than they usually do, that means less votes are going to any one particular housemate and more chance that the haters will succeed, because their voting is aimed solely at the controversial housemate.
